Panchpota Population - Nadia, West Bengal

Panchpota is a large village located in Santipur Block of Nadia district, West Bengal with total 841 families residing. The Panchpota village has population of 3913 of which 1981 are males while 1932 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Panchpota village population of children with age 0-6 is 482 which makes up 12.32 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Panchpota village is 975 which is higher than West Bengal state average of 950. Child Sex Ratio for the Panchpota as per census is 1105, higher than West Bengal average of 956.

Panchpota village has lower literacy rate compared to West Bengal. In 2011, literacy rate of Panchpota village was 70.80 % compared to 76.26 % of West Bengal. In Panchpota Male literacy stands at 76.37 % while female literacy rate was 64.98 %.

Caste Factor

Schedule Tribe (ST) constitutes 11.63 % while Schedule Caste (SC) were 10.66 % of total population in Panchpota village.

Work Profile

In Panchpota village out of total population, 1666 were engaged in work activities. 84.51 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 15.49 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 1666 workers engaged in Main Work, 125 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 520 were Agricultural labourer.
